IrishAZ Posted January 21, 2005 Share Posted January 21, 2005 Believe, It's a commendable sign to be that enthused about recruits, but be *very* freakin' careful. What you engaged in is dangerously close to a violation. In fact, if you or your family had ever contributed to the NU athletics program (even if it's $10.00 a decade ago), or ever been a member of a booster club, you're considered a booster - and any contact by a booster with a prospective recruit is, in fact, a violation and could cause some serious problems for the program. Here's a nice summary document from SMSU that explains it. You should probably report your contact to someone at the university to ensure it's on the up and up. And no, I'm not being overly cautious here - this can be serious and it's not worth taking the chance. IRISH! Quote Link to comment
